WebOriginally Answered: Can IPS officer join Intelligence Bureau or RAW? Yes. An IPS officer can join Intelligence Bureau (IB) and RAW on deputation. In fact, in IB, most of the senior positions are held by IPS officers. Allowances like DA, TA etc are provided in addition … WebApr 5, 2024 · Candidates who have completed their Graduation Degree in any Stream can Join RAW, CBI, and IB in India. But there is no direct recruitment for the candidates to Join the Security Agencies in India. To reach these points you need to pass the UPSC Examination and Selection for any of the Administrative Jobs in India like IAS, IPS, etc.
